About A. Katz
A. Katz is a scholar working on Molecular Biology, Public Health, Environmental and Occupational Health, Biotechnology, Infectious Diseases and Genetics, having authored 9 papers that have together received 347 indexed citations. Recurring topics across this work include Protein purification and stability (2 papers), Transgenic Plants and Applications (2 papers), Postharvest Quality and Shelf Life Management (1 paper), Cardiac electrophysiology and arrhythmias (1 paper), Hemoglobinopathies and Related Disorders (1 paper), Neonatal Health and Biochemistry (1 paper), Algal biology and biofuel production (1 paper) and Plant Stress Responses and Tolerance (1 paper). The work is most often cited by research in Infectious Diseases (54 citations), Complementary and alternative medicine (23 citations), Radiology, Nuclear Medicine and Imaging (58 citations), Renewable Energy, Sustainability and the Environment (40 citations) and Molecular Biology (170 citations). A. Katz has collaborated with scholars based in Israel and United States. Frequent co-authors include Ron Diskin, Uri Pick, Carlos Jiménez, M. Tal, A. Juhlin‐Dannfelt, Hadas Cohen‐Dvashi, Kent Sahlin, Hadar Israeli, Tamar Unger and Sarel J. Fleishman. Their work appears in journals such as PLANT PHYSIOLOGY, PLoS Computational Biology, New Phytologist, Journal of Biological Chemistry and Journal of Molecular and Cellular Cardiology.
